Spring Boot Batch任務調度確實有一些秘訣,可以幫助你更高效地管理異步任務與調度任務。以下是一些關鍵點和實踐建議: ### 秘訣一:合理配置任務執行器 - 根據是否啟用虛擬線程,選擇...
Spring Boot Batch 是一個用于處理大量數據的框架,它提供了強大的批處理功能。以下是使用 Spring Boot Batch 處理大數據的一些建議: 1. 分批處理:將大量數據分成較小...
Spring Boot Batch 是一個用于處理大量數據的框架,它提供了許多優化性能的方法。以下是一些建議: 1. 批處理大小(Batch Size):調整批處理大小以適應您的硬件和需求。較大的批...
在Java中,代碼生成(codegen)通常是通過使用代碼生成器(codegen tools)或框架來自動創建源代碼的過程。這些工具可以根據預定義的模式或模板生成代碼,從而加快開發速度并減少手動編寫重...
在Java中,代碼生成(codegen)通常是通過使用模板引擎來實現的。這些模板引擎允許你定義一個包含占位符的模板,然后用實際的數據替換這些占位符以生成最終的代碼。 以下是一個簡單的步驟,說明如何使...
在Java中,`instanceof`和`isSame`是兩個用于對象比較的關鍵字,但它們之間存在顯著的區別。 1. **基本概念**: * `instanceof`:這是一個二元操作符,用于...
`quad`函數是SciPy庫中的一個函數,用于數值積分。在Python中,`quad`函數的加速可以通過以下幾種方式實現: 1. 使用更高效的數值積分方法:`quad`函數默認使用辛普森法則(Si...
quad函數的參數有: qfunc:一個接受兩個參數的函數,通常為計算積分的函數。 lower:積分的下限。 upper:積分的上限。 args:傳遞給qfunc的額外參數,這些參數將作為qfunc的...
Spring Boot Batch可以通過以下兩種方式進行集成: 1. **通過Spring Boot的starter依賴**:在項目的pom.xml文件中添加spring-boot-starter...
在Spring Boot Batch中,數據分區是一種將大量數據分成更小、更易于處理的部分的技術。這有助于提高處理效率,減少內存消耗,并允許并行處理。要實現數據分區,你可以使用Spring Boot ...